Specialists of the Keldysh Institute of Applied Mathematics, which is part of the Russian Academy of Sciences, have launched a research program aimed at studying any type of UFO, in which all data received from eyewitnesses are used and carefully studied.
In particular, in its Telegram channel, it is required to distribute photographs and video materials that are unusual in terms of the shapes and movements of air objects and income in the sky. If desired, it is desirable to accompany data about the place, time and, possibly, about the observation of the given.
Recall that the comparative program for the study of UFOs that launched the summer of 2021, the American NASA, which UFO explains by “unidentified growth phenomena.” It is possible that such phenomena are not associated with flying saucers, the project itself looked more “scientific”. To date, the agency has received about 250 different reports of UFOs, which are now are being studied.
